What does an AWS Python Developer intern do?

An AWS Python Developer Intern assists with designing, developing, and maintaining cloud-based applications using Amazon Web Services (AWS) and the Python programming language. Their responsibilities typically include writing and testing code, automating cloud infrastructure, and collaborating with senior developers to implement scalable solutions. Interns may also help with debugging, monitoring, and optimizing existing applications, as well as learning best practices for cloud security and deployment. This role provides valuable hands-on experience with both cloud computing and Python development in a real-world business environment.

What types of projects can I expect to work on during an AWS Python Developer internship?

As an AWS Python Developer intern, you can expect to work on projects that involve building, testing, and deploying cloud-based applications using AWS services such as Lambda, S3, and DynamoDB. Your daily tasks may include writing Python scripts for automation, assisting with API integrations, and collaborating with senior developers to solve real-world business problems. Interns often work within agile teams, gaining exposure to cloud architecture, DevOps practices, and continuous integration/continuous deployment (CI/CD) pipelines. This hands-on experience is valuable for developing both technical and teamwork skills in a dynamic, fast-paced environment.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as an AWS Python Developer intern?

To thrive as an Internship AWS Python Developer, you need a solid understanding of Python programming, basic knowledge of cloud computing concepts, and familiarity with AWS services, ideally supported by relevant coursework or certifications. Experience with tools like AWS Lambda, S3, EC2, and version control systems (e.g., Git) is often expected. Problem-solving ability, eagerness to learn, and effective teamwork are standout soft skills for this role. These competencies are crucial for building scalable cloud solutions, adapting to evolving technologies, and contributing successfully within a collaborative development environment.

What is the difference between Internship Aws Python Developer vs Cloud Engineer?

AspectInternship Aws Python DeveloperCloud Engineer
Required SkillsPython, AWS basics, scripting, basic cloud conceptsAdvanced cloud architecture, AWS services, scripting, automation
Experience LevelEntry-level, internship experienceMid to senior level, professional experience
Work EnvironmentInternship programs, training projectsFull-time roles, enterprise cloud environments
CertificationsOptional, AWS Cloud Practitioner or similarRequired or preferred, AWS Solutions Architect, DevOps certifications

The Internship Aws Python Developer role is an entry-level position focused on learning AWS and Python scripting within a training environment. In contrast, a Cloud Engineer is a more advanced role involving designing, implementing, and managing cloud infrastructure. While both roles require knowledge of AWS, the Cloud Engineer position demands more experience and certifications. The internship provides a stepping stone into cloud careers, whereas the Cloud Engineer role is a full-time professional position.

About the Opportunity
We are looking for a skilled GenAI / Machine Learning / Python Engineer with 2-6 years of professional experience to join a growing technology team. The ideal candidate will have strong Python and Machine Learning fundamentals, along with hands-on experience building AI/ML solutions and an interest in Generative AI and emerging AI technologies.
This opportunity is well suited for professionals who have worked on real-world AI/ML projects and are looking to contribute to production-focused solutions involving Machine Learning, Generative AI, LLMs, and data-driven applications.
Employment Type: Full-Time W2
Experience: 2-6 Years
Work Authorization: USC / Green Card / H4 EAD
Location: Open to Relocation Anywhere in the United States
Employment: W2 Only - No C2C / 1099
Key Responsibilities
  • Develop, test, and maintain Machine Learning and AI solutions using Python.
  • Build and integrate Generative AI and LLM-based applications.
  • Work with structured and unstructured data to identify patterns and generate insights.
  • Develop and optimize ML models for real-world business applications.
  • Implement data preprocessing, feature engineering, model training, evaluation, and optimization.
  • Work with LLM APIs, prompt engineering, embeddings, and AI/ML frameworks.
  • Develop or support Retrieval-Augmented Generation (RAG) solutions where applicable.
  • Collaborate with engineering, data, and business teams to understand requirements and deliver AI-driven solutions.
  • Deploy and monitor AI/ML applications in development or production environments.
  • Document technical solutions, methodologies, and model performance.

GenAI Skills - Preferred
Candidates with hands-on experience in the following areas are highly preferred:
  • Generative AI and Large Language Models (LLMs)
  • Prompt Engineering
  • Retrieval-Augmented Generation (RAG)
  • Vector databases such as Pinecone, FAISS, Chroma, Weaviate, or similar
  • LangChain, LlamaIndex, or comparable GenAI frameworks
  • LLM APIs such as OpenAI, Azure OpenAI, Gemini, Claude, Llama, or similar
  • Embeddings and semantic search
  • NLP and Transformer architectures
  • Fine-tuning or model customization
  • AI agents / Agentic AI

Cloud & Deployment - Nice to Have
  • Experience with AWS, Azure, or GCP
  • Docker and containerization
  • REST APIs and microservices
  • CI/CD
  • Kubernetes
  • ML deployment and monitoring / MLOps

Required Qualifications
  • 2-6 years of professional experience in Machine Learning, Data Science, Artificial Intelligence, GenAI, or a closely related field.
  • Strong programming experience with Python.
  • Solid understanding of Machine Learning concepts and algorithms.
  • Hands-on experience developing and evaluating Machine Learning models.
  • Experience working with data preprocessing, feature engineering, and exploratory data analysis.
  • Strong understanding of SQL and data manipulation.
  • Experience with commonly used Python libraries such as Pandas, NumPy, Scikit-learn, or similar.
  • Familiarity with AI/ML frameworks such as PyTorch, TensorFlow, or Hugging Face is preferred.
  • Strong analytical and problem-solving skills.
  • Ability to work effectively in a collaborative team environment.
